#0c0260 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#0c0260 is composed of 4.7% red, 0.8% green and 37.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 87.5% cyan, 97.9% magenta, 0% yellow and 62.4% black. It has a hue angle of 246.4 degrees, a saturation of 95.9% and a lightness of 19.2%. #0c0260 color hex could be obtained by blending #1804c0 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#000066.

#0c0260 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#0c0260 has RGB values of R:12, G:2, B:96 and CMYK values of C:0.88, M:0.98, Y:0, K:0.62. Its decimal value is 787040.
